Nick Chubb announces retirement from NFL at age 30

Nick Chubb retires from the NFL at 30, bringing to a close an eight-season career defined by power running and resilience. The former Cleveland Browns back leaves as one of the league’s most respected rushers of his era, and his announcement prompts a broad response from fans and figures across the sport.

Quevin Castro dies at 25 after collapsing during friendly in Portugal

Quévin Castro dies at 25 after collapsing during a friendly match in Portugal. The former West Bromwich Albion midfielder goes down during the game and later dies, turning what began as a routine preseason fixture into a tragedy that reverberates well beyond the clubs involved.

Third accuser in Sydney Swans hotel scandal considers legal action

A third woman linked to the Sydney Swans hotel scandal is considering legal action, adding a new layer to an already serious off-field controversy. Her lawyers say she has sought legal advice and is exploring options that include a possible civil claim, increasing scrutiny around the incident.

Manchester United lose 2-0 to promoted Hull City in Premier League season opener

Manchester United begin their Premier League season with a 2-0 loss at promoted Hull City, a result that immediately raises pressure around the campaign’s opening week. Hull score in the first half and protect their lead at the MKM Stadium, while United deliver a flat start against newly promoted opposition.

Mitchell Starc takes 6/12 as Australia bowled Bangladesh out for 64 in Mackay Test

Mitchell Starc rips through Bangladesh with figures of 6 for 12 as Australia bowl the visitors out for 64 on the opening day of the second Test in Mackay. After Pat Cummins chooses to field, Starc strikes early and repeatedly, driving a collapse that leaves Australia firmly in control.

Aston Villa hold talks to sign free agent Leon Goretzka after leaving Bayern

Aston Villa hold talks to sign Leon Goretzka after the midfielder becomes a free agent following his departure from Bayern Munich. Negotiations are described as positive, with Villa moving toward an agreement that would add an experienced and high-profile option to their midfield without a transfer fee.

Chinese robot Lightning runs 100m in 9.32 seconds in test, faster than Bolt’s record

A humanoid robot called Lightning records a 100 metres time of 9.32 seconds in China, faster than Usain Bolt’s long-standing men’s world record. The run takes place as a test rather than an official race, but it still stands out as a striking demonstration of robotics and speed technology.
